Fpga implementation of software defined radio usb

Panoradio sdr panoradio sdr a standalone wideband 250. Radio that works with analog signal is implemented digitally on fpga via vhdl. Fpgas for dsp and softwaredefined radio engineering. The rtlsdr is an ultra cheap software defined radio based on dvbt tv tuners with rtl2832u chips. Design and implementation of highperformance fpga signal. This handbook introduces the basics of fpga technology and its relationship to sdr software defined radio systems.

The kit is ideal for the wireless communications system architect seeking a unified development platform which. Fpga design center customerspecific design services wired networks and switching hpc interconnects wireless communications software defined radio embedded interfaces pcie, usb, axi, ethernet, etc. T1 an fpga based alldigital transmitter with radio frequency output for software defined radio. Software defined radio sdr omapl8based reference platform ti designs design features. Software defined radios sdrs are wireless devices with a reconfigurable hardware platform that can be used across multiple communications standards. This paper introduces a softwaredefined radio implementation of an ofdmbased transceiver for the prototyping and testing of 5g physical layer algorithms. The sdr system can remain fully leveraged as processing algorithms evolve.

Design and implementation of fpga based software defined radio using simulink hdl coder article pdf available january 2010 with 1,568 reads how we measure reads. Software defined radio sdr fpga engineer veteran career. Working towards an fpga dsp implementation with labview for the rtlsdr. This paper introduces a software defined radio implementation of an ofdmbased transceiver for the prototyping and testing of 5g physical layer algorithms. The system software arm, dsp and fpga can be fieldupgraded using an sd card, a usb drive or an ethernet connection. Fpga programming pin header for altera usbblaster download cable, 0. In this paper an fpga scalable software defined radio platform based on a spartan6 as a control unit is presented, developed for both educational and research purposes, which can fit the different application requirements in terms of analog frontend performance, processing unit and cost. The next generation of communication will be driven by the technology called cognitive radio that can adapt the environment around it.

Fpga implementation of demodulators in software defined radio. This is an ongoing project to create building blocks for a software defined radio controller and signal processing in an fpga. Software defined radio concept is based on philosophy of implementing different functions of signal processing on the same hardware 1, 2. Lowcost platform to learn basics of sdr techniques easytouse.

Softwaredefined radio has become a reality for military radio. In a digital modem design, the integration of the analog to digital converters adc and digital to analog converters dac with the core processor is usually a major issue for the designer. This paper presents an approach of modelbased design for implementing a digital communication system on an fpga for software defined radio sdr. This is purely a new kind of implementation of digital fts in sdr platform. The aim of this thesis is to implement a software defined radio based wireless communication system using a xilinx spartan 3e field programmable gate array. Gnu radio runs on a generalpurpose processor, so to perform live sdr processing, the computer must be.

The most simple of sdr is simply an adc analogtodigital converter that the software is able to read fast enough, to recreate the waveform that the antenna is receiving. This is an ongoing project to create building blocks for a softwaredefined radio controller and signal processing in an fpga. Fpga implementation of software defined radiobased flight. Armando astarloa apert 20 12 june 20 wif europe 20. She also teaches at undergraduate and msc level on hdl, digital design, and fpgas. Software defined radio sdr technology enables such functionality in wireless devices by using a reconfigurable hardware platform across multiple standards. Fpgabased softwaredefined radio and its realtime implementation using niusrp. The proposed architecture adopts interconnecting fifos between each. Panoradio sdr panoradio sdr a standalone wideband 250 msps. Fpga implementation of software defined radio mac layer. Fpga use in softwaredefined radios design and reuse. Software defined radio on the fpga digilent projects.

Xilinx radio ip provides vendors the ability to scale to meet the disparate needs of these emerging heterogeneous networks. Advantages of software defined demodulators in regard to its analog counterparts are numerous. Building a software defined radio sdr involves many trades offs. Platform abstraction layer on the fpga totally solves the problem of waveform portability, covering great significant in cutting down the cost of software defined radio system exploitation and improving the reconfigurability of the software defined radio system. An fpga is an integrated circuit that can be easily reconfigured to implement various different digital circuits. We developed this software defined fm radio transmitter on a fpga altera de270 for the soclab course at hasselt university. Reliability measurement of fpga implementations on softwarede ned radio platforms presented by dr. However if you do want to have a play with it then. Ultraminer comes with fullfeatured power and frequencycontrol software that can dynamically update the fpgas core voltage and core hash frequency, allowing you to find the perfect balance between performance and energy efficiency. By way of a starting definition, we choose to use that of a reconfigurable radio system whose characteristics are partially or fully defined via software or firmware.

A modern system on chip for software defined radios the zynq recent development in microelectronic has led to a new kind of microchips, that combine an fpga and a processor on a single chip. Implementation of software defined radio on fpga abstract. Software defined radio refers to the class of reprogrammable radios in which the same piece of hardware can perform different functions at different times. Sdr is a popular prototyping platform for wireless communication systems due to its flexibility and utility.

It adjusts to the changes in the communication medium, modulation schemes, coding method etc. Software defined fm radio transmitter on fpga youtube. For working out the problem of waveform portability on the fpga, this paper firstly comes up with the structural of platform abstraction layer on the fpga, and then improves the standard message format of modem hardware abstraction layer. Introduction and motivation experimental acquisition of mtbf hardware for reliable sdr conclusions index 1. Software defined radio in fpga uses lvds io pins as 1bit adc dawsonjonfpgaradio. Jan 18, 2018 the software defined radio sdr has an infinite number of interpretations depending on the context for which it is designed and used. Her technical and research interests are in dsp, digital communications, software defined radio, fpga soc based design and implementation, and professional education. Design and verification of a software defined radio. An fpga scalable software defined radio platform design. Due to its open source license, users can share their processing blocks to mutually speed up their signal processing projects. Design and implementation of a fpga based software. With the proliferation of wireless standards, including wide area 3g, 2. Test and measurement sensors, data acquisition, dsp smart cameras computer vision, image processing.

Software defined radio in fpga uses lvds io pins as 1bit adc dawsonjonfpga radio. May 03, 2016 lets make software defined radio receiver from marsohod2 board. This paper proposes a fieldprogrammable gate array fpga based software defined radio sdr implemented flight termination system fts. Fpga software architecture for software defined radio. Softwaredefined radios sdrs are wireless devices with a reconfigurable hardware platform that can be used across multiple communications standards. Design and verification of a software defined radio platform using modelsim and altera fpga. The sdr kit contains the plexiglas covers, cooling fan, mounting hardware, and antennas needed to construct a complete software radio station based on xilinxs ml605 fpga board and analog devices fmcomms1 plugin board both sold separately. Fpgas provide a design environment that allows for true architectural tradeoffs. Fpga based software defined radio and its realtime implementation using niusrp. The asic is highly optimized for a particular application and cannot be modified once. The key to achieving a reasonable snr is to use a high bandwidth which can be exchanged for better resolution in the decimation process.

Design and implementation of a fpga based software defined. Sep 16, 2016 the rtlsdr is an ultra cheap software defined radio based on dvbt tv tuners with rtl2832u chips. In this paper an fpga scalable software defined radio platform based on a spartan6 as a control unit is presented, developed for both educational and research purposes, which can fit the different. She graduated with meng and phd degrees in eee in 2003 and 2008 respectively. It generates sinc function and sends to dacdigital analog converter to observe at the oscilloscope. An fpga based alldigital transmitter with radio frequency.

Working towards an fpga dsp implementation with labview for. The kit is ideal for the wireless communications system architect seeking a unified development platform. Within the software radio system the majority of the signal processing can be implemented with an application specific integrated circuit asic or field programmable gate array fpga. Finally, as originally noted in the answer, this is one of the functions of the fpga, not its only function. Reliability measurement of fpga implementations on. The altera cyclone family of fpga provides the ability to perform run time reconfiguration which is known as dynamic reconfiguration. Software defined radio sdr is a radio communication system where components that have been traditionally implemented in hardware e. The applied design procedure replaces a multiple platformbased system with a single platform. Fpga implementation of iterative decoder for turbo codes. Feb 22, 2011 we developed this software defined fm radio transmitter on a fpga altera de270 for the soclab course at hasselt university. Digital modulation schemes namely the frequency shift keying fsk, phase shift keying psk and quadrature amplitude modulation qam are chosen to be the modulation schemes of the designed softwaredefined radio system due to its easy implementation and widespread usage in wireless communication equipment. Modelbased design for software defined radio on an fpga.

The lvds input of an fpga can be used to directly sample rf, without the need for an adc. Thank you to alberto garlassi for submitting information about his super low parts home made fpga software defined radio which is capable of medium wave and shortwave am reception. The paper also presents an efficient design flow of the procedure followed to obtain vhdl netlists that can be downloaded to fpga boards. Fpga implementation of demodulators in software defined. Implementation of software defined radio on fpga ieee. While the concept of sdr is not new, the rapidly evolving capabilities of digital electronics. Jan 23, 2017 building a software defined radio sdr involves many trades offs. Puttin pgas o wu tn ga work inork inork i nork in sofsofsoso. Softwaredefined radio sdr is a radio communication system where components that have been traditionally implemented in hardware e. The parameterizable ip is optimized to support a wide range of equipment types, from compact, low power, narrow band solutions often required in small cell applications, to broadband, multiantenna high power mimo. Fpga technology fueling software defined radio signal. Using the latest fpga technology, implementation of sdr is now possible.

The software defined radio sdr fpga principal engineer is responsible for the architecture and development of programmable logic functions utilizing fpga devices. Fpga implementation of iterative decoder for turbo codes for. One of the most efficient solutions for the hardware complexity reduction in wireless communication systems is software defined radio sdr, its modulation and demodulation execute through software in a field programmable gate array fpga, stored in a usb dongle used to reduce the hardware by using software, thats enable the radio system. The software defined radio is partitioned in four parts. In the same vein, there are also chips like the lime microsystems lms7002 which provide a package of softwarereconfigurable analog rf components field programmable rf fprf radios like the limesdr mini use it in combination with an fpga resulting in a significant increase in device capability but accompanied by a corresponding increase in cost and complexity. Designs include signal processing algorithms to support software defined radio functionality, data communication with peripheral devices, and other capabilities as required. Overview, challenges, and new methodology evaluate an rf system with an fpga based 16qam legacy waveform evaluate system performance with a new commercial off the shelf cots ofdma mobile wimax waveform compare both waveforms susceptibility to rf. This framework is not yet documented well enough that itll be easy to use for anyone but me. An fpga scalable software defined radio platform design for. A softwaredefined radio fpga implementation of ofdmbased. What makes this design interesting is that is is created with nothing more than 3 resistors, 1 capacitor, and a low cost 30 lattice machxo2 fpga dev board. Working towards an fpga dsp implementation with labview. The rtlsdr can be used as a wide band radio scanner. A modern system on chip for software defined radios the zynq recent development in microelectronic has led to a new kind of microchips, that combine an fpga and a.

Design and implementation of highperformance fpga signal processing datapaths for software defined radios chris h. But one of the most fundamental is should you use an fpga or a cpu to do the processing. The softwaredefined radio sdr has an infinite number of interpretations depending on the context for which it is designed and used. User defined fpga indication led1 near board edge if smd. Board has altera cyclone iii fpga and 20msamplessec, 8bit adc. N2 in this paper, we present the architecture and implementation of an alldigital transmitter with radio frequency output targeting an fpga device. Implementation of iterative decoder for turbo codes is a challenging task. The ideal hardware is a combination of processor and fpga, as it is explained in my paper the xilinx zynq. The beradio softwaredefined radio sdr kit provides you with a. Implementation of a software defined radio on fpgas using.

Xilinxs system generator for digital signal processor tool is used to simulate and implement am modulation on the spartan 3e starter board. Software defined radio has become a reality for military radio. Design and implementation of fpga based software defined. The implementation uses high level abstraction tools to develop and test the algorithms, significantly reducing the time and effort needed to test new features. Design of the radio on the reconfigurable platform makes it more flexible in adapting the demand of communication system. The beradio uses a 12 bit 10 msps adc from linear technology for the analog front end, and a cyclone iv fpga from altera as the digital processing engine to convert the data stream. As such, they can play a pivotal role in the final realization of cognitive radios. Difference fpga sdr receiver and none fpga sdr receiver.

232 1469 779 5 365 299 24 1032 1388 671 588 1270 1018 278 305 699 661 472 36 398 41 591 700 1260 1129 896 77 1195 1097 53 1312 1432 644 162 1347 317 193 1049 987 504 832 731 496 1294 105 1356 1398 696